Quiet Corner Scuba Photos
Location |
Quiet Corner MAP |
Depth |
3 to 5 meters depending on distance from shore. |
Entry |
Shore entry then wade out for 40 meters to waist deep water then
snorkle out for another 30 to when the water is 3 meters deep. |
Bottom |
Weed, grass and kelp with lots of rocks. Small areas of sand scattered
around. |
Life |
Old wife, crabs, leather jackets, Gar Fish, Small Flat head, Butterfish.
Almost garenteed place to see jellyfish as they seem to breed in this
area. |
Comments |
No shops nearby. It is a nice reef with lots of overhangs. Hopefully
this site will improve now it is a Marine Park. Best dived at high
tide for extra depth, however anytime is fine as theres no current
here. |
Parking |
The nearest car parks at quiet corner are 60 meters + from the water
down side streets. No parking nearby during daylight hours on a hot
day. |
Harmless jelly-fish are extremely common at quiet corner during the summer
months as they seem to hang around here to breed.
Lots of crabs as usual to clean up the reef.
Yellow brown sponges and soft corals of all colors at quiet corner.
Shrimp come out at night to say hi. Lots of urchins eating the overhangs
clean of the soft coral.
Kelp and weedy is what 90% of the bottom is made up of at quiet corner.
Leather Jackets are about the only edible fish left and not many are
at the legal size which shows how bad this area has been over fished.
Quiet Corner has seen better days for fish life but the reef is very healthy
and theres heaps of urchins in the overhangs.
